Sec. 2801. Modification of criteria for treatment of laboratory revitalization projects as minor military construction projects

Section 2805(d) of title 10, United States Code, is amended by striking $4,000,000 each place it appears in paragraph (1)(A), (1)(B), and
(2)and inserting $6,000,000 . Section 2805(d) of such title is amended— by striking the second sentence of paragraph (2); and by amending paragraph
(3)to read as follows: If the Secretary concerned makes a decision to carry out an unspecified minor military construction project to which this subsection applies, the Secretary concerned shall notify in writing the appropriate committees of Congress of that decision, of the justification for the project, and of the estimated cost of the project. The project may then be carried out only after the end of the 21-day period beginning on the date the notification is received by the committees or, if earlier, the end of the 14-day period beginning on the date on which a copy of the notification is provided in an electronic medium pursuant to section 480 of this title. . Section 2805(d) of such title is amended by striking paragraph (5).
